Almost every villager in the southeastern Indonesian city of Baubau is capable of writing in Hangul, the Korean alphabet. However, they haven’t learned to write the Korean language. Instead, Hangul is being used to preserve their own indigenous dialect, Cia-Cia. Like most of the over 700 languages spoken in the country, Cia-Cia doesn’t have a proper written system. Cia-Cia speakers have adopted Hangul in an effort to preserve their dying language.
